Webshop & Wordpress free hosting
Best free hosting for WooCommerce and Wordpress – Learn Wordpress & PHP programming

  • How to start
  • Learn WordPress
  • Learn PHP

Site security measures in WordPress

In the ever-evolving digital landscape, ensuring the security of your WordPress website is of paramount importance. WordPress is a widely popular content management system (CMS) that powers millions of websites around the world. However, its popularity also makes it an attractive target for hackers and malicious actors. To protect your website and sensitive data, implementing essential site security measures in WordPress is crucial. Here are some key measures you should consider:

  1. Keep WordPress Core, Themes, and Plugins Updated: Regularly updating your WordPress installation, themes, and plugins is vital. Updates often include security patches that address known vulnerabilities, reducing the risk of exploitation.
  2. Use Strong Usernames and Passwords: Weak login credentials are an open invitation for hackers. Create unique, complex usernames and use strong passwords that combine uppercase and lowercase letters, numbers, and special characters. Additionally, consider implementing two-factor authentication (2FA) for an extra layer of security.
  3. Limit Login Attempts: Brute force attacks involve repeated login attempts to crack passwords. Install a plugin that restricts the number of login attempts from a single IP address within a specific time frame, minimizing the risk of unauthorized access.
  4. Employ a Web Application Firewall (WAF): A WAF acts as a shield between your website and potential threats, filtering out malicious traffic and blocking suspicious requests. It adds an additional layer of protection by monitoring and analyzing incoming traffic for any suspicious activity.
  5. Install Security Plugins: WordPress offers a range of security plugins that can help safeguard your website. These plugins provide features such as malware scanning, file integrity monitoring, and firewall protection. Choose a reputable security plugin and regularly update it for optimal security.
  6. Secure Your Login Page: Change the default login page URL (usually wp-login.php) to something unique. This helps prevent brute force attacks targeting the default login page and adds an extra layer of obscurity.
  7. Enable SSL Encryption: Secure Sockets Layer (SSL) certificates encrypt the communication between your website and visitors, ensuring that sensitive data transmitted through forms or logins remains secure. Install an SSL certificate to establish a secure HTTPS connection.
  8. Regular Backups: Regularly backing up your WordPress site is essential for disaster recovery. In the event of a security breach or data loss, backups allow you to restore your website to a previous state, minimizing downtime and potential data loss.
  9. Limit Plugin and Theme Installation: Be cautious when installing plugins and themes from untrusted sources. Stick to reputable repositories and developers, as poorly coded or malicious plugins can compromise your site’s security.
  10. Monitor for Suspicious Activity: Regularly monitor your website for any signs of suspicious activity. Look for unauthorized user accounts, unusual file changes, or unexpected server behavior. Security monitoring plugins can automate this process and alert you to potential threats.

Remember, implementing these essential security measures is an ongoing process. Stay vigilant, keep yourself updated with the latest security practices, and proactively protect your WordPress site from potential threats.

Protecting your digital assets is paramount when it comes to site security in WordPress. Your website contains valuable data, sensitive information, and represents your online presence. By following best practices and implementing robust security measures, you can safeguard your digital assets from potential threats.

Protect Your Digital Assets

  1. Strong User Authentication: Enforce strong password policies for all user accounts on your WordPress site. Encourage the use of unique and complex passwords that combine letters, numbers, and special characters. Additionally, consider implementing two-factor authentication (2FA) to add an extra layer of security during the login process.
  2. Regular Updates: Keep your WordPress core, themes, and plugins up to date. Updates often include security patches that address known vulnerabilities. By staying current with updates, you ensure that your website is equipped with the latest security features and defenses against emerging threats.
  3. Use Trusted Themes and Plugins: Select themes and plugins from reputable sources, such as the official WordPress repository or trusted developers. Review user ratings, read reviews, and verify that they are actively maintained and regularly updated. Avoid using pirated or nulled themes/plugins, as they often contain malicious code that can compromise your site’s security.
  4. Limit Login Attempts: Implement a plugin or security feature that restricts the number of login attempts from a single IP address within a specified time period. This helps thwart brute-force attacks where hackers attempt to crack passwords through automated login attempts.
  5. Secure File and Directory Permissions: Set appropriate file and directory permissions to limit unauthorized access to critical files. Ensure that directories are not globally writable, and restrict permissions to the minimum necessary for proper functionality. Regularly review and audit file permissions to identify any potential vulnerabilities.
  6. Implement a Web Application Firewall (WAF): A WAF acts as a protective shield by filtering incoming traffic, identifying and blocking malicious requests, and detecting common attack patterns. It adds an extra layer of defense to your WordPress site, protecting it from various types of attacks, including SQL injection and cross-site scripting (XSS) attacks.
  7. Backup Regularly and Securely: Regularly back up your website’s files, databases, and configuration settings. Store backups in a secure off-site location, preferably in multiple locations or through cloud-based services. In the event of a security breach or data loss, having recent backups ensures that you can quickly restore your site to a previously secure state.
  8. Monitor and Audit Website Activity: Implement a system to monitor and log website activity, including login attempts, file modifications, and other critical events. Regularly review these logs for suspicious or unauthorized activities, enabling you to take appropriate action promptly.
  9. Harden Your WordPress Installation: Take steps to harden your WordPress installation by removing default administrator accounts, changing the database table prefix, and securing the wp-config.php file. These measures help reduce the visibility of potential entry points for attackers and strengthen the overall security of your site.
  10. Educate and Train Users: Educate all users with access to your WordPress site about good security practices. Emphasize the importance of strong passwords, caution against phishing attempts, and encourage them to report any suspicious activity promptly. Regularly conduct training sessions or provide resources to keep everyone updated on the latest security threats and best practices.

By implementing these best practices for site security in WordPress, you can significantly enhance the protection of your digital assets. Stay proactive, stay informed about emerging threats, and continuously monitor and improve your security measures to stay one step ahead of potential attackers.

To lock down your WordPress site and enhance its security, it is crucial to implement a set of essential security measures. By taking proactive steps to protect your site, you can minimize the risk of security breaches and safeguard your valuable data. Here are some crucial security measures for WordPress users:

  1. Use Strong Login Credentials: Create strong usernames and passwords for all user accounts on your WordPress site. Avoid using common usernames like “admin” and choose unique, complex passwords that include a combination of uppercase and lowercase letters, numbers, and special characters. This helps prevent brute-force attacks.
  2. Implement User Role Management: Assign appropriate user roles and permissions to limit access to different areas of your WordPress site. Grant administrative privileges only to trusted individuals, and ensure that other users have access only to the functionalities they require.
  3. Regularly Update WordPress Core, Themes, and Plugins: Keep your WordPress installation, themes, and plugins up to date with the latest versions. Updates often include security patches that address known vulnerabilities. Outdated software is a common entry point for attackers, so regular updates are crucial.
  4. Remove Unused Themes and Plugins: Unused or inactive themes and plugins can become potential security risks if not properly maintained. Delete any themes or plugins that are no longer in use to reduce the attack surface and eliminate potential vulnerabilities.
  5. Secure Your wp-config.php File: The wp-config.php file contains sensitive information, including database credentials. Protect it by moving it to a higher-level directory or using server-level permissions to restrict access to the file. This prevents unauthorized access to your site’s configuration settings.
  6. Implement Security Plugins: Utilize reputable security plugins specifically designed for WordPress. These plugins provide additional layers of security by offering features such as malware scanning, firewall protection, and intrusion detection. Choose a well-regarded security plugin and keep it up to date.
  7. Secure Your Database: Change the default database table prefix from “wp_” to something unique during the WordPress installation process. This helps protect against SQL injection attacks targeting the default prefix. Additionally, regularly review and update database user privileges to ensure they have the minimum necessary permissions.
  8. Implement a Web Application Firewall (WAF): A WAF acts as a barrier between your WordPress site and potential threats. It examines incoming traffic, filters out malicious requests, and blocks known attack patterns. Implementing a WAF provides an extra layer of protection against various types of attacks.
  9. Regularly Back Up Your Website: Perform regular backups of your WordPress site, including both files and databases. Store backups in a secure off-site location or use a cloud-based backup service. In the event of a security incident or data loss, backups allow you to restore your site to a previous state.
  10. Monitor for Suspicious Activity: Use security monitoring tools or plugins to keep track of your website’s activity. Set up alerts for suspicious login attempts, file changes, or any other unusual behavior. Promptly investigate and address any detected security threats.
  11. Educate Yourself and Your Users: Stay informed about the latest security best practices and emerging threats in the WordPress ecosystem. Educate yourself and your users about common security risks, such as phishing attempts and malware, and provide guidance on how to mitigate them.

By implementing these crucial security measures, you can significantly enhance the security of your WordPress site and reduce the risk of security breaches. Regularly update your security practices, stay informed about emerging threats, and remain vigilant to protect your site and valuable data effectively.

Conclusion

In all , implementing robust site security measures in WordPress is of utmost importance to protect your website from potential threats, maintain the integrity of your data, and ensure a safe browsing experience for your visitors. By following best practices and utilizing key security measures, you can significantly reduce the risk of unauthorized access, hacking attempts, data breaches, and other security vulnerabilities.

Next Lesson

Free WordPress tutorials

  • Introduction to WordPress
  • How to install SSL on WordPress
  • How to import products into WooCommerce store?
  • How to automate products descriptions creation in WooCommerce?

Learn PHP

  • PHP Programming fundamentals in WordPress

Recent Comments

    Pages hosted on Go4Them

    • Future Tech World
    • Insurances in UK

    Go4Them 2020 is provided by Machine Mind Ltd - Company registered in United Kingdom - All rights reserved

    Privacy policy | Terms of service